Fried Catfish

What you’ll need:

1 Egg ( lightly beaten)

2 Tbsp Lemon juice

1/2 Cup all-purpose flour

1/4 Cup yellow cornmeal

1 tsp. Cajun seasoning

1/2 tsp. Garlic powder

1/2 tsp. Salt

4 Fillets catfish ( about 6 oz ea)

3 Tbsp Olive oil

2 Pie plates or shallow bowl

Nonstick skillet

Before You Start: Rinse fish fillets under cold water and pat dry.

Let’s Make it!

In a pie plate (or shallow bowl) combines the egg and lemon juice. In the other pie plate (shallow bowl) combine the flour, cornmeal, Cajun seasoning, garlic powder and salt. Dip catfish into egg mixture, then coat with cornmeal mixture.

In a large skillet, heat oil over medium heat. Fry fillets, two at a time, for 5-6 minutes on each side or until fish flakes easily with a fork.

Simple as that!

Serves 4
